Pro Bowl XII Championship Match (Week 16):
Three Time Team Champions: Daddy & His Boys gained back their status as the greatest Pro Bowl team of all time as they defeated the top seeded Transformers 62-52 to win the 2010 Pro Bowl Championship. The deciding game in the Pro Bowl final proved to be New Orleans at Atlanta. All 3 members of Transformers had picked Atlanta, while 2 members of Daddy & His Boys had picked New Orleans (MJD Hogg and Drummer Boy). When New Orleans took home the close victory, the champagne started flowing in Daddy & His Boys' locker room. They accomplished this despite the fact that Transformers had the Week 16 MVP on their team. With this victory, Daddy & His Boys went undefeated against Tranformers this season, handing them 2 of their 4 season losses. Reaching their 3rd Pro Bowl final in the past 5 years, all the cards seemed to be stacked in the favor of Transformers winning their first team title. But they ran headfirst into a juggernaut of a team who had something to prove. Daddy & His Boys had been frustrated the past two years as Victorious Secret won back-to-back championships and basked in the limelight. Many club insiders no doubt felt that Victorious Secret had proven to be the best team of all time. Even though both Daddy & His Boys and Victorious Secret had 2 Pro Bowl Championships each, Victorious Secret had accomplished it in consecutive seasons. Not to be outdone, Daddy & His Boys came up big at the perfect time. While Transformers had the Week 16 MVP on their team, Daddy & His Boys had the Week 16 MVP Runner-Up on their team with MJD Hogg, who scored 26 Points. Hoosier Daddy & Drummer Boy each contributed 18 Points to the cause and that's why Daddy & His Boys are currently on the victory podium accepting their trophies. Daddy & His Boys are now the 2000, 2007, and 2010 Pro Bowl team Champions. That is what is known as dominance. Congratulations to Daddy & His Boys-- Team Captain Hoosier Daddy, Drummer Boy, and MJD Hogg on such an amazing achievement!

What's at stake: A spot in The Football Club Hall of Fame as the 2010 Pro Bowl Champions.
Pro Bowl Tournament history: This season's Pro Bowl Championship game promises to be an exciting battle between two of the best teams in the club. Since these two teams have never met before in the Pro Bowl Tournament, let's start by taking a look back at the tournament history of each team. Daddy & His Boys was established in the year 2000, when Hoosier Daddy (a member of the 1998 original Pro Bowl Champions Dukes of Hazzard), and Drummer Boy & Tommy Boy (both members of the 1999 team Boyzone) decided to all form a new team. The team achieved instant success as they became the 2000 Pro Bowl Champions by defeating The Princesses (an all-girl team) 68-60. Hoosier Daddy then took the next 4 years off from the club, but returned in 2005 and reformed his legendary team Daddy & His Boys with new members. However, they were eliminated in the First Round by Z Force 72-60. In 2006, Hoosier Daddy changed up his team line-up, and the result was an improvement as they reached the Final Four. But it was in 2007 that Daddy & His Boys shook up the league and established themselves permanently as one of the greatest teams in club history. That year, Hoosier Daddy brought back original member Drummer Boy and added another free agent. With original member Drummer Boy back in the line-up, Daddy & His Boys went on to become the 2007 Pro Bowl Champions and were once again on top of the world. In the Pro Bowl Final, they had a thrilling showdown with Wild Animals and beat them 61-57. Moving on to 2008, Daddy & His Boys failed to follow up their 2nd championship with tournament success and were eliminated in the First Round of the Pro Bowl Tournament. As he had in the past, Hoosier Daddy once again shook things up for the better. When 2009 came around, he added MJD Hogg, who had been on the 1998 Pro Bowl Championship team Dukes of Hazzard with him. Now the team consisted of a nucleus of champions-- Hoosier Daddy (2 team titles), Drummer Boy (2 team titles), and MJD Hogg (1 team title). The club instantly took notice and feared that a domination was coming. Daddy & His Boys reached the Final Four that season, which was good but not great. And that brings us to 2010. Now in their second year of the current line-up, Daddy & His Boys have once again reached the Pro Bowl Championship game and have a chance to win their 3rd team title.
Transformers have a completely different and unique story. They are a team in their 5th year of existence. The team was formed by former Arroz Con Leche members Bob Loblaw and The Beav. When Panamanian Princess retired after the 2005 season, Bob and Beav were looking to form a new team that would be able to get past the First Round. So, in 2006 they signed Roadrunner to a one year contract and Transfomers made a huge splash in the 2006 Pro Bowl Tournament. After beating Wild Animals 78-74 in the Final Four, Transformers advanced to the Pro Bowl Championship game, where they lost to The Supernovas 66-46. In 2007, Slick Chick joined the club, and Bob and Beav quickly added her to their team. Team chemistry struggled a bit and they failed to escape the First Round that season, being defeated by Mystery Men 110-39 in the most lopsided tournament loss in club history. But the team recovered well in 2008 as they once again defeated Wild Animals 78-74 in the Final Four and advanced for the second time into the Pro Bowl Championship game. There they suffered another tough loss, this time to Victorious Secret 62-37. In 2009, Transformers lost in the First Round to Wild Animals, who finally exacted revenge on them for the two earlier tournament losses. That brings us to 2010, where Transformers once again defeated their nemesis Wild Animals in the Final Four, this time by a score of 76-63. And now Transformers find themselves in their 3rd Pro Bowl Final in the 5 years of their history. This is by far the biggest match of their lives, as Transformers are the clear favorites being the No. 1 seed and holding a record of 8 wins and 3 losses. In comparison, Daddy & His Boys are the No. 4 seed with a record of 7 wins and 6 losses. So the statistics seem to be clearly stacked in the favor of Transformers. But here's something to consider. Transformers started out the season with a perfect record of 5-0 and they only needed one more win to reach 6 wins and 0 losses and complete a sweep of every team in the league. But, in Week 8 Transformers ran into Daddy & His Boys for the first and only time this season. Daddy & His Boys delivered a message that week by handing Transformers their first loss 70-51. And that's where we stand going into the 2010 Pro Bowl Championship match between Transformers and Daddy & His Boys. Only one team can win and raise the trophy. Next week we will finally find out who that team is.
